miercuri, februarie 01, 2006

Evaluare site


EVALUARE SITE Cand testati Aplicatiile WEB fara a avea acces la cod-ul rulat la server, lista prezentata in continuare va poate ajuta sa nu uitati etape importante. Incercati sa o folositi cand evaluati un site.

Cod

* corect si intreg
* Lipsa erorilor Javascript
* (X)HTML si CSS valide W3C
* Folosirea CSS-ului extern acolo unde este posibil
* Codul din pagini este bine structurat
* Existenta fisierului favicon.ico (in cazul in care e necesar, verificati ca exista)
* Metadata Exista si informatiile sunt corecte.

Prezentare generala

* Identitatea site-ului este bine definita, exista LOGO
* Layout-ul este consistent in fiecare pagina a site-ului
* Designul site-ului se potriveste cu informatiile prezentate
* Culorile si fonturile sunt consistente (minim necesar de fonturi si culori asortate, la fel in toate paginile)
* Titlurile paginilor sunt bine alese si exista la fiecare pagina.
* Exista mesaje in Status-Bar DOAR atunci cand este nevoie.
* Minimizati, Maximizati si Redimensionati fereastra browserului. Design-ul ramane consistent?
* Imaginile, culorile si textele sunt alese inspirat? Este prea mult "spatiu alb" in pagini ?

Localizare si Limba

* Site-ul foloseste texte clare, intr-un limbaj familiar si adecvat cititorilor?
* Daca trebuie transmisa informatie, utilizatorul stie in ce format sa o scrie (date timp, numere de telefon)?
* Exista greseli gramaticale, de scriere sau punctuatie in textele folosite?
* Jargonul folosit este limitat (strictul necesar)?
* Datele, Timpul, Moneda sint corecte (in formatul corespunzator)?

Navigare

* In ce pagina sunt? Unde am fost, unde ma pot duce?
* Exista indicatii clare in ce pagina ma aflu? Daca este folosit un meniu, link-ul catre pagina curenta este inca activ?
* Exista link clar, usor identificabil, catre pagina de start a site-ului sau pagina de start a sectiunii respective?
* Link-urile sunt usor identificabile (diferite de textul din jur si cu pagina de destinatie clara)?
* Link-uri (interne and externe) – exista popup cu "ALT text"?
* Pot fi salvate adrese favorite (bookmarks) catre fiecare pagina a site-ului?
* Odata salvate adrese, conduc ele la paginile dorite ?
* Functioneaza corect butoanele Back/Forward/Refresh/Print in orice pagina a site-ului?
* Butoanele browser-ului Back/Forward functioneaza corect in orice pagina a site-ului?
* Un click pe imaginea LOGO redirecteaza utilizatorul la pagina de start a site-ului?
* Exista pagini fara meniu (dead ends)?
* Exista link-uri care nu functioneaza (dead links)?

Prezentarea paginilor

* Este clar de ce anume se afla utilizatorul intr-o anume pagina/sectiune (oricare pagina a site-ului)?
* Unde poti naviga din pagina curenta? Pagina este tot timpul aceeasi, sau depinde de unde anume o accesezi?
* Care sunt valorile initiale in campurile predefinite? Ele persista dupa folosirea back/reload/refresh?

Functionalitatea paginilor

* Este clar ce anume poti face in pagina curenta (oricare pagina a site-ului)?
* In cazul unui proces cu mai multi pasi (inregistrare, comanda) este clar in ce etapa te aflii?
* Sfarsitul procesului este clar si concis?

Transmiterea informatiilor - Forms

* Este clar care informatii sunt necesare si/sau obligatorii?
* Verificarea informatiilor introduse de utilizator se face corect ?
> Informatii minime (nu introduceti nimic)
> Informatii prea multe (introduceti un text mare - copy/paste).
> Introduceti caractere invalide in campuri: ‘, %, “, *, -, [space]
* Campurile Data – testati daca se tine seama de formatul datei la utilizator (30 Februarie, 31 Noiembrie).
* Campurile Obligatorii sunt intradevar obligatorii?
* Numerele de Telefon/Fax - pot fi introduse caracterele +, (),., [space]?
* Adrese de e-mail – adresele sunt validate corect (RFC822, RFC2822)?
* Moneda
> Euro in loc de Marci Germane sau Franci Francezi, Lei noi in loc de Lei vechi .. etc.
> Daca folositi date mai vechi, puteti folosi moneda la data respectiva (Lei vechi pentru anul trecut)?
* Informatia introdusa este mentinuta in campuri in cazul in care pagina se reincarca datorita unor erori?
* Transmiterea repetata a informatiilor este blocata? Transmiteti, apasati butonul BACK, retransmiteti.
* SEARCH: se ofera informatii corecte? Se ofera mesaje de eroare corespunzatoare?

Corectarea si prevenirea erorilor

* Apasati butoanele din pagini de mai multe ori. Se obtin mai multe comenzi identice?
* Mesajele de eroare sunt clare. Va dati seama cum puteti rezolva problemele care apar?
* Este clar ce aveti de facut cand apare un mesaj de eroare? (cum sa inchideti mesajul, sa rezolvati problema)
* Exista detalii de contact pentru cazul in care utilizatorii au nevoie de asistenta tehnica?

Mediul Client (Setari si Browser)

* Site-ul este sensibil la browsere diferite sau versiuni diferite ale aceluiasi browser?
* Site-ul este sensibil la platforme diferite (Microsoft Windows2k, XP, 98, Mac, Linux…)?
* Site-ul este sensibil la rezolutii diferite (800×600, 1024×768 etc)
* Site-ul este gandit sa lucreze folosind cookies? Apar erori in cazul blocarii lor?
* Site-ul functineaza corect cand ferestrele pop-up sunt blocate (Google Toolbar blocheaza ceva)?
* In cazul in care CSS-ul nu este accesat, informatia din site este lizibila (se intelege ceva)?
* Cookies on/off
* Javascript on/off
* Imagini on/off
* Plugin-uri on/off
* Schimbarea marimii fontului este permisa din browser (“view..Text size”) ?
* Cum se vede site-ul intr-un browser text-only (simularea informatiilor accesate de roboti)?

Niciun comentariu:



Trimiteți un comentariu